Overview

Venture into the world of clinical governance with this enlightening course designed to enhance your understanding and application of critical frameworks in healthcare settings. As you traverse the different modules, you will be equipped with the knowledge needed to elevate patient care standards, ensure regulatory compliance, and foster a culture of continuous improvement within your practice. This course is an essential journey for healthcare professionals seeking to refine their operational and strategic capabilities in a clinical environment.

What you will learn

  • Understand the fundamental principles of clinical governance and its importance in maintaining high standards of patient care.
  • Analyse the role of various stakeholders in clinical governance, including the mechanisms they use to ensure accountability.
  • Evaluate methods for monitoring and improving the quality of care within health facilities.
  • Develop strategies for effectively managing risks and implementing change within a healthcare setting.
  • Assess the impact of leadership in promoting a culture that prioritises quality and safety in patient care.
